What is Cities XL 2011?

Cities XL 2011 offers city-builders unprecedented freedom to imagine, construct, and manage cities of all types and sizes. From bustling megalopolises of millions of citizens to specialized industrial hubs and scenic seaside resorts, players have complete control over their urban creations. Take advantage of a massive collection of over 700 distinct buildings and structures spread across 47 visually diverse maps. With enhanced gameplay mechanics, improved optimization, and deep economic simulation, Cities XL 2011 delivers an immersive and expansive sandbox experience for strategy and management enthusiasts.

Pros & Cons of Cities XL 2011

Pros

  • Massive variety of over 700 detailed buildings and structures
  • 47 diverse and visually impressive maps with realistic terrain
  • High level of creative freedom for designing unique urban layouts
  • Engaging economic management and specialized city types

Cons

  • Single-player experience lacks cooperative multiplayer modes
  • Performance can drop when cities reach massive populations
  • Traffic management mechanics can become challenging to optimize
